Understanding iPhone 4 Screen Resolution: A Guide for Developers
Understanding IPhone4 Screen Resolution: A Guide for Developers Introduction The IPhone4, released in 2010, boasts a stunning screen resolution of 960x640 pixels at 326 ppi (pixels per inch). However, this high-resolution display presents some challenges for developers who need to work with images and displays in their applications. In this article, we’ll delve into the world of IPhone4 screen resolution, exploring the differences between the physical screen size and the simulated display size in Xcode’s simulator.
